Sushant Singh Rajput’s family says he was ‘brutally murdered’

  • August 13, 2020

Sushant Singh Rajput’s family issued a 9-page letter relating to the ongoing investigation into the actor’s death and a ‘slander campaign’ against them, reports Hindustan Times. The letter came as a response to an editorial written by Shiv Sena’s Sanjay Raut in the party’s mouthpiece Saamna, where he pointed fingers at the Sushant’s relationship with his family.

Talking about Sushant and his sisters, the letter said, “The first daughter had magic, someone came and took her away to a foreign country. The second one played for the national cricket team while the third one did a study on the law. The fourth daughter did a diploma in fashion designing. The fifth one was Sushant, who was ‘mannat’ of his mother. Whole life the family did not take anything from anyone, neither harmed anyone.”

The letter went on to take a few jabs at relatives who are giving statements in regard to the late actor’s death. Although it doesn’t name Rhea Chakraborty or her family, it does talk about how Sushant was ‘brutally murdered’ and murdered’ and that ‘crooks trapped’ him. It also questioned how expensive lawyers are being hired in the case, wondering if they will ‘murder’ justice.

The family said they were not even given the time to mourn as there were attempts to brand their son as a ‘mental patient’ and photos of his body were exhibited all over. The letter also alleged that the family was being threatened with mudslinging”‘You are not done killing Sushant, now you want to malign his memory too,” it read.
